Japan ruled the waves this morning, peaking about 1130UT; quite surprising for late May
pretty darn good audio (all of it understandable by a native speaker, at least briefly): 774 JOUB man in Japanese 1134UT, briefly at this level Reasonable audio at times during the period (much of it understandable by a native speaker, though often battling w/splash or noise): 747 JOIB woman and man in Japanese 1130UT not so reasonable audio, occasional words or phrases in splash or noise could be understood by a native speaker: the above passing through Burbles in the splatter and noise (if lucky, language might be guessed at by cadence of talk, or parallel established by changes in talk or music) 693 JOAB orchestral music followed by woman talking //774 1129UT 972 man talking, too much splatter to guess at language, but likely HLCA? 1132UT 1287 woman and man talking 1130UT, Japanese intonation 1386 NHK2 man talking //774 1122UT, near imaginary, but clearly parallel for about 15 seconds.
